Frequently Asked Questions about Jordan
How much are Studio apartments in Jordan?
There are currently 19 Studio Apartments in Jordan with rent ranges from $719 to $1,519 with an average price of $1,167.
What is the current price range for One Bedroom Jordan Apartments for rent?
Today's rental pricing for One Bedroom Apartments in Jordan ranges from $655 to $2,016 with an average monthly rent of $1,488.
What does renting a Two Bedroom Apartment in Jordan cost?
The monthly rent prices of Two Bedroom Apartments currently available in Jordan range from $782 to $2,529. Today's average rental price for Two Bedrooms here is $1,754.
How expensive are Jordan Three Bedroom Apartments?
There are currently 17 Three Bedroom Apartments listings available in Jordan on ApartmentHomeLiving.com. The pricing ranges from $1,463 to $3,140 - averaging $2,551 for the location.
